**Action item PM-411-3:** The outage showed that Fixforge, our test-data factory library, generates user records with non-unique handles, masking collision bugs until production. Reviewers should reject any new factory that does not use the sequenced-handle helper introduced in release 4.2. Ownership sits with the Platform Correctness squad. The migration checklist and helper documentation are maintained on the internal page below.

runbook for tagug-hafog: https://jira.lumiclabs.internal/projects/pages/pages/9773c0d8

Finance Review Summary — Concentration Exposure

For the heads of department: this quarter's review confirms that Ashgrove Fittings now represents 41% of consolidated receivables, up from 33% last year. While payment performance remains sound, the exposure exceeds our internal ceiling of 30%. We recommend accelerated onboarding of the Pellway and Duncraig accounts, tightened credit terms on new Ashgrove orders, and a quarterly stress test. The confidential note below outlines the strategic direction informing these recommendations.

management briefing: Only 33 of the 205 pilot accounts renewed Kasath, so a churn review is set for October 17. Weniusek Logistics is in early talks to buy Holethax Freight for about $345.6 million.

Audit item 7: Container image slimming — Pinebarrow services

Confirm each production image uses the approved minimal base, strips build tooling in the final stage, and stays under the 250 MB ceiling agreed last quarter. New team members should note that debug utilities live in a separate sidecar image, never in the runtime layer. Check that the size report runs in CI and that exceptions are documented. Waiver requests must be approved by the engineer named below.

signatory, yahog-badug: Quenix Ulaael

Pagination in the Cormorant public REST API uses opaque cursors, not page numbers. Every list endpoint returns a cursor token when more results exist; clients pass it back unchanged. Cursors expire after 15 minutes, which trips up integrators who cache them — that's the source of most support tickets flagged in last week's sync. Page sizes are capped at 200, and requests above that are silently clamped rather than rejected. The full cursor semantics and expiry rationale are written up on the page below.

operations page: https://confluence.lumicsys.internal/projects/display/projects/display